Important Instructions to Students
1 | Information furnished in the admission form must be correct. Admission is liable to be cancelled if any information is found to be incorrect and false. |
2 | Students must preserve the receipts of fees and other deposits with them. |
3 | Students must carry with them the Identity Card while in the premises of the College. They shall produce the same whenever demanded by the College Authorities. |
4 | Eighty per cent attendance in classes will be compulsory for every student. |
5 | It is mandatory on every student to abide by the instructions issued both in general as well as in special cases by the Principal and the members of the staff. |
6 | A student suffering from an infectious or contagious disease shall not attend the college during his illness. |
7 | The Borrower’s Tickets shall have to be produced at the counter while getting the books issued from library. |
8 | The library books must be handled properly and returned on time. |
9 | Students of all classes shall participate in the functions organized by the college. |
10 | Students will have to undergo a physical efficiency test and medical examination compulsorily, failing which the fine will be charged as per the university rules for each test. |
